The town of Sandstone is 157 kilometres east of Mount Magnet and 661 kilometres north of Perth.

Gold was first found in the area in 1894, by a team of prospectors, including Ernest Shillington, about 20 kilometres south of the present town site.

The area was originally known as Hans Irvine's Find, but the town was gazetted as Sandstone in 1906. It initially contained 8000 people drawn to the area by the gold-rush. A state run battery operated in the town from 1904 to 1982.

There are far fewer people in Sandstone these days. There is a small museum in the town, and a few historic buildings remain along the main street. It provides basic facilities for travellers, and really the only facilities in the region.

Old historic gold mines are spread widely in a 20 kilometre arc south and south-east of the town.
